| by Malcolm Ginsberg, editor-in-chief, AERBT (An Executive Review of
Business Travel)
Rolls-Royce has had some harsh criticism following the engine fire on a Qantas Airbus A380 on 4 November - not for its engineering, but for the way it handled the PR.
